POCATELLO, Idaho- The Idaho State women's tennis team started conference play off with a 6-1 win over Portland State on Friday afternoon in Reed Gym.
Despite losing the doubles point, Idaho State won all six singles matches.
Hana Cho won 4-6, 6-0, 6-4 at No. 1 singles over Capu Sanoner. At No. 2 singles
Megan Lang-Gould won 7-6, 6-3 while
Lola O'Lideadha won 6-2, 6-3 at No. 3 singles.
Leah Kuruvilla won 6-4, 6-1 at the No. 4 position and
Sol O'Lideadha won 6-3, 6-4 at No. 5 singles.
Alexandra Arkhipov closed out the evening with a 2-6, 6-4, 10-8 win.
Idaho State plays at Boise State on March 4 and hosts Air Force on March 11.
